The business centre and historic market town of Leatherhead is home to the Five Rivers restaurant, situated in Bridge Street, and helping to set fresh standards in popular Indian cuisine.

Five River's low fat food is free of artificial colours and is inspired by India's grand culinary traditions; the menu features dishes predominantly from the Northern part of the country. Starters of aloo chat, tandoori chicken, and lamb reshmi kebab complemented by a spicy yellow lentil daal soup provide a great start. Classic curries ranging from bhuna, korma and dupiaza, to rogan josh, vindaloo, and jalfrezi make regular appearances on the tables.

House specials of delicately spiced paneer saag malai, keema mutter of minced lamb and green peas, salmon tikka and king prawn karahi add to the excitemen. Naan bread and rice can be had alongside, while biryani is a complete meal in itself.

You are sure to find a good accompaniment to your meal from the well-chosen list of drinks.

I have enjoyed several meals at the Five Rivers. Food is of outstanding quality and reasonably priced. The draught Indian beers are also well priced. Banquet night on Wednesday is fantastic value and an opportunity to try more exotic dishes at a low fixed price. It has smart contemporary décor with excellent friendly service and is highly recommended.
